Transaction e4073891c12151c0f7c46a7e9165dfe806496c75c2f900fb48fa51b55224abf6

1 Input
1 Outputs
  • e4073891c12151c0f7c46a7e9165dfe806496c75c2f900fb48fa51b55224abf6:0
  • value  11281813
    address  17yVEdw3ta696sE9oGgYoD5npHAUcWtEdn